**Ticket: Watchdog down on lobby kiosks — expired creds**

Heads up team — the Perchlight watchdog on the Brindlemart kiosks stopped phoning home last night. Turns out its credential for the internal Heartbeat API expired over the weekend, so every kiosk looks "offline" even though they're fine. Fresh credential is minted and tested on kiosk 3. Please update the rest using the key below.

service key, hawif-fafop: qvz23-9pE6m9FE3EAeNrEw3V0D5Uc

## Sketchloom Environments

Hey plugin folks — Sketchloom's undo/redo stack behaves a little differently per environment, so test in the right place. The sandbox keeps only 20 history steps and wipes them on reload, while staging mirrors production's full branching history. If your plugin pushes custom commands onto the stack, verify them in staging before release, or users will see ghost undo entries. Point your plugin at the staging environment using these values.

settings of bafof-tagep:
[frador]
port = 9300
region = west-1
host = frador.norvacorp.corp
timeout_ms = 3000
retries = 5

Subject: Guest Wi-Fi desk — quick update

Hi all,

Quick one from the front desk at Drayfell Court: the guest Wi-Fi desk is moving to the right-hand side of reception from Monday, next to the plant wall. Same routine — visitors sign in, we hand them a voucher, done. The new desk cabinet locks automatically, so you'll need the code to open it. Pop in the code shown below.

door code, tajof-kageg: bdg-QVDCE-3

Test plan for the Pixelhoard image-cache leak: run the soak harness for six hours, sample heap every ten minutes, flag any growth over 2% per hour. Leak reproduces fastest with thumbnail churn enabled, so keep the churn flag on. If the Dunmoor staging node OOMs, restart the cache daemon and note the timestamp — do not clear the eviction log. Metrics land in the Harrowgate dashboard automatically. To pull raw heap dumps from the diagnostics API, authenticate with the token below.

session JWT of yaguf-tahop = eyJhbGciOiJIUzI1NiIsInR5cCI6IkpXVCJ9.eyJzdWIiOiIIvtUmFqQ_4In0.rjsW2NuF59R8